EMANUEL GARCIA

DIRECTOR OF BALL HOCKEY

EMANUEL GARCIA leads ball hockey player & team development, coaching, instruction, and all procedures for ball hockey tournaments for Skate City Sports. Arguably one of the best international ball hockey players of all-time, Emanuel’s career has traversed the globe, winning championships on multiple continents. While working primarily at the Pepsi Roller Sports Arena in Colorado Springs, the premier and only, fully dedicated roller sports facility in the United States, Emanuel will hold extensive training and instructional camps, passing his knowledge onto players of all skill levels. His list of accomplishments in the sport of ball hockey are extensive:

•    1999: joined the Argentina National Team. 
•    2010: founder of the Emanuel Garcia Hockey Camp
•    2016: player for the Igualada Hockey Club (Spain)
•    10 National Championships: 2003 - 2011, Porto-PORTUGAL: 2021, Trissino-ITALY
•    5 National Cups: 2005 - 2008, & 2019, Porto-PORTUGAL
•    6 National Supercups: 2005 - 2009, Porto-PORTUGAL; 2012, Viareggio-ITALY
•    2022 Euroleague Champion with G.S. Trissino
